Stretch your Confidence

Confidence is like a muscle and everyone’s confidence can benefit from a bit of coaching to stretch and strengthen that muscle. From dealing with friendship wobbles to embracing mistakes and coping with change, the awesome activities in this book have been expertly designed to help children discover just what they can do.

Ideal for children 6 - 12 years of age.

Being kind doesn’t just make someone else feel good, it will help you feel good too. It can help you forget about worries and make you calmer too.

Try this challenge yourself! Try and tick off as many of the bingo boxes as you can. You can write in some of your own, too!


About Me

I’m Natalie Costa - a coach, teacher, speaker and author, specialising in helping children learn the tools and strategies to support their mental and emotional wellbeing. With a background in psychology and having spent 12 years within the educational sector as well as becoming an accredited Performance Coach, I founded Power Thoughts - a teaching, coaching and mindfulness service to give children the power over their own thoughts! 

My programs are designed to help children recognise that they don't have to respond to every thought that they think, or react to everything that they feel. By doing this they are able to grow in confidence, feel happier and be more robust in dealing with the pressures of school, exams, transitioning, making friends etc.
